Outline of Final Research Achievements |
It has been suggested that downregulation of progesterone signaling in the uterus is involved in the pathogenesis of preterm delivery. Based on mouse models of preterm birth and human decidual cell cuture system, we found that progesterone-induced gene expression pattern is markedly different between human decidual cells derived from women with and without preterm birth, and decidual p53-Sestrin-AMPK-mTORC1 pathway is a major pathway of preterm labor. These findings indicate that progesterone and mTOR pathways are possible therapeutic targets for preterm labor.
